    Obviously they would only produce in the UK that which they want to sell in the UK market and produce what they want to sell into the EU in a member country. This may mean that some car manufacturers for example may reduce capacity in the UK whilst increasing it in the EU. It would make sense to stop making left hand drive cars in the UK for export to Europe if tariffs are going to be applied.
    If it was a company looking to start up in Europe they may well decide that the EU market of 400 million is more important than the UK market of 60 million.

    Approximately 75%-80% of Toyota and Honda cars made in the UK are exported to the rest of the EU. (Source FT 27 June 2016).
    We will not stop liking German cars if they go up in price as individually it won't seem much. To a company that exports thousands of cars to an area where they can manufacture and sell without tariffs it will mean an additional cost of tens if not hundreds of £millions
    Toyota and Honda have spent over £2 billion each investing in the UK plants so a cutback will not happen overnight but future investment may well be within the EU
